crave

Elementary (A2)

IPA: //kreɪv//

KK: /kreɪv/

intransitive verb
Definition

To have a strong desire for something, often something that is difficult to obtain or that one feels they need.


Example

After a long day, I often crave a slice of chocolate cake.


Tense Forms

Past: craved

Past Participle: craved

Root Explanation

Crave originates from Old English 'crafian', meaning to demand or ask for. It reflects a strong desire or longing for something.

Memory Tip

Think of 'asking for' something strongly — that's what craving means.
